文化观察:杭州钱王祠为何涌进年轻人?
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-01-06 13:19
Core Viewpoint - The influx of young visitors to Qianwang Temple in Hangzhou is driven by a thematic exhibition inspired by the TV series "Tai Ping Nian," showcasing a blend of historical culture and modern engagement [1][4]. Group 1: Cultural Engagement - The Qianwang Temple, historically significant as a memorial site for the Wuyue Kingdom, has transformed into a vibrant cultural hub attracting younger audiences [3]. - The exhibition features over a hundred high-definition stills from the series, connecting historical narratives with contemporary curiosity [3][4]. - Young visitors are increasingly interested in actively exploring historical contexts rather than passively consuming cultural experiences [4]. Group 2: Visitor Statistics and Trends - During the New Year period, visitor numbers at Qianwang Temple increased by 30% to 50% year-on-year, with a notable rise in young tourists [4]. - The trend of young people engaging with historical sites is becoming a norm, as seen in various cultural tourism initiatives across China [5]. - Innovative cultural tourism strategies, such as immersive experiences and thematic events, are being implemented nationwide to rejuvenate historical narratives [5].
文化遗产焕新颜 中外青年寻迹杭州迎新年
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2026-01-01 11:31
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the integration of traditional and modern cultural experiences in Hangzhou, attracting both local and international youth to engage with Chinese heritage during the New Year celebrations [1][6]. Group 1: Cultural Events and Activities - The New Year activities in Hangzhou, particularly at the Six Harmonies Pagoda, blend tradition with modernity, drawing numerous visitors [1][3]. - International youth, such as Austrian musician Georg Ramisch and his band, are actively participating in cultural exploration, planning visits to historical sites like Longjing Village and Hu Xueyan's former residence [3][5]. - The Six Harmonies Pagoda, established in 970 AD, is a key cultural landmark, offering activities like bell-ringing blessings and calligraphy, enhancing the New Year experience for visitors [3][5]. Group 2: Cultural Engagement and Innovation - The shift in how international youth engage with Chinese culture is attributed to the digital age, allowing for deeper experiences and personal exploration [5][6]. - A special exhibition titled "Dialogue Across Millennia" at Qianwang Shrine showcases historical themes from the TV series "Taiping Nian," attracting young visitors and enhancing their understanding of local history [5]. - The integration of film and cultural tourism is seen as a strategy to draw more young people to historical sites, reflecting a growing interest in authentic cultural experiences [5][6].
杭州十二家企业和六个项目入选国家文化出口重点企业和重点项目
Hang Zhou Ri Bao· 2025-05-30 03:39
Group 1 - The Ministry of Commerce, the Central Propaganda Department, the Ministry of Culture and Tourism, and the State Administration of Radio and Television jointly announced the "2025-2026 National Key Cultural Export Enterprises and Projects," with Hangzhou having 12 enterprises and 6 projects selected, ranking first in the province [1] - The selected enterprises from Hangzhou are primarily distributed across various fields such as gaming, animation, publishing, and film, showcasing the diversity of cultural export products, particularly the "new three samples" of online literature, web dramas, and online games [1] - Key enterprises include Zhejiang Publishing United Group Co., Ltd., Zhejiang University Press Co., Ltd., Zhejiang Fubo Media Technology Co., Ltd., and Zhejiang Ruohong Cultural Co., Ltd., covering areas such as literary creation, adaptation, IP incubation, copyright trading, and derivative development, forming an industrial transformation chain centered on online literature [1] Group 2 - NetEase (Hangzhou) Network Co., Ltd.'s self-developed game "Marvel Showdown" topped the Steam bestseller list on its launch day and received the "2024 Steam Annual Most Popular Game" Platinum Award; Zhejiang Wuduan Technology's self-developed shooting game "Life and Death Sniper" has gained popularity among overseas players due to its integration of national style, virtual idols, and technological culture [2] - The incorporation of regional characteristics has enhanced the recognition of Hangzhou's cultural exports; the animated series "The Story of Su Dongpo and Hangzhou," produced by Zhongnan Cartoon, integrates the city's landscape into Su Dongpo's life, exemplifying the blend of culture and regional features [2] - Huace Film and Television's warm pastoral healing drama "Where the Wind Is" has gained popularity both domestically and internationally, boosting tourism in Dali, Yunnan, and attracting tourists from countries like Vietnam and Singapore, becoming a typical representative of the integration of film and tourism [2] - The Hangzhou Municipal Bureau of Commerce highlighted that the empowerment of digital technology and rich cultural resources are significant advantages for cultural trade in Hangzhou, with plans to strengthen the construction of national cultural export bases and promote the deep integration of culture and technology [2]
